cd11548 | NodZ_like | 0.0001 | 187 | 213 | 27 | + Alpha 1,6-fucosyltransferase similar to Bradyrhizobium NodZ. Bradyrhizobium NodZ is an alpha 1,6-fucosyltransferase involved in the biosynthesis of the nodulation factor, a lipo-chitooligosaccharide formed by three-to-six beta-1,4-linked N-acetyl-d-glucosamine (GlcNAc) residues and a fatty acid acyl group attached to the nitrogen atom at the non-reducing end. NodZ transfers L-fucose from the GDP-beta-L-fucose donor to the reducing residue of the chitin oligosaccharide backbone, before the attachment of a fatty acid group. O-fucosyltransferase-like proteins are GDP-fucose dependent enzymes with similarities to the family 1 glycosyltransferases (GT1). They are soluble ER proteins that may be proteolytically cleaved from a membrane-associated preprotein, and are involved in the O-fucosylation of protein substrates, the core fucosylation of growth factor receptors, and other processes. | ||
pfam03254 | XG_FTase | 0 | 81 | 542 | 464 | + Xyloglucan fucosyltransferase. Plant cell walls are crucial for development, signal transduction, and disease resistance in plants. Cell walls are made of cellulose, hemicelluloses, and pectins. Xyloglucan (XG), the principal load-bearing hemicellulose of dicotyledonous plants, has a terminal fucosyl residue. This fucosyltransferase adds this residue. |
